In the Purdue game, this is what happened to open the action...

Purdue hit a wide open 3 pointer from the wing after passing to Kaufman-Renn at the free throw line and then back out. Looked like a designed play. PU 3-0

NU lost the ball when Barnhizer passed to Martinelli in the corner.

Braden Smith made a 2 point jumper. PU 5-0

Barnhizer missed a jump shot.

Braden Smith passed inside to Kaufman-Renn, who scored. PU 7-0.

Barnhizer threw a pass over the defense to an open Leach, who hit a 3 pointer. PU 7-3.

Braden Smith missed a 3 ptr. A Purdue wing got the offensive rebound. Ty Berry forced a turnover from Smith.

Barnhizer passed over the defense to Leach, who missed a 3 pointer.

Smith made another jumper. PU 9-3.

Barnhizer missed a 3 pointer.

Kaufman-Renn missed a jumper but the rebound went long and came back to him. He made a floater. PU 11-3.

Martinelli turned the ball over.

Collins called time out at 15:34 and subbed in Hunger for Nicholson.
